Pearl Onions

4 servings

Pearl Onions

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Wash the pearl onions, sprinkle with salt, and rub them on a cloth until the peel is completely removed.
  2. Then pour boiling vinegar over them and let stand for a few days.
  3. Afterwards, drain well on a sieve, fill into glasses, pour fresh boiling vinegar over them, and seal the glasses after cooling.
  4. If desired, layer some white pepper, horseradish, and tarragon leaves between the onions before pouring the vinegar over them.
